SwiftUI与UIKit:数字游牧者的框架抉择
|
数字游牧程序员的生活方式让我对工具的选择格外挑剔。SwiftUI和UIKit,这两个在iOS开发中并存的框架,常常让我陷入纠结。
AI推荐的图示,仅供参考 SwiftUI的声明式语法像是为远程办公设计的,简洁且直观。写代码时,我几乎不需要切换上下文,就能看到界面的变化。这在旅途中尤其重要,因为网络不稳定时,效率就是生命。 UIKit则像一位经验丰富的老友,功能强大但学习曲线陡峭。它的事件处理和视图管理方式,让我在面对复杂交互时依然感到安心。不过,它需要更多的样板代码,这让我的编码节奏变得缓慢。 有时候我会想,如果能同时使用两者,是不是能发挥最大优势?比如用SwiftUI做界面,用UIKit处理动画或自定义控件。但这种混合模式也带来了维护上的挑战。 在选择框架时,我更看重的是团队协作的兼容性。很多项目仍然依赖UIKit,而SwiftUI的生态还在成长中。作为游牧者,我需要确保自己的技能能被广泛接受。 不过,我也开始尝试用SwiftUI构建小型项目,看看它是否能在实际工作中取代UIKit。也许未来的某一天,我可以在任何地方,用最轻量的方式完成工作。 (编辑:草根网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330554号